By the time we are deep into the fall season POGO is going to be around 1 year old....I was wondering about BRUMATION...Is fall season the onset of brumation and is pogo around the age dragons begin to brumate? Any other info pertaining to this helps...

BTW...I live in Ohio...

Many believe it's not a good idea to brumate under a year. Soo, if it's not a year at the beginning of brumation, I wouldn't. Just wait for the next year.
It may brumate on it's own, in that case, there isn't much you can do other than increase the light. Some times you could try to brumate but they just don't want to.
